引言
物联网(Internet of Things,IoT)作为一种新兴的技术领域,正日益改变着我们的生活。它通过将日常物品连接到互联网,实现智能化的管理和控制。在物联网系统中,终端数据传输是至关重要的环节。本文将揭秘物联网终端数据传输的奥秘与挑战,旨在帮助读者深入了解这一领域。
终端数据传输的基本原理
1. 物联网终端概述
物联网终端是指具有感知、处理和通信能力的设备。它可以是传感器、控制器、智能设备等。这些终端通过收集环境数据,传输到云端或其他终端进行处理。
2. 数据传输方式
物联网终端数据传输主要有以下几种方式:
- 有线传输:通过有线网络(如以太网、光纤等)进行数据传输。
- 无线传输:通过无线网络(如Wi-Fi、蓝牙、ZigBee、LoRa等)进行数据传输。
- 移动网络传输:通过移动通信网络(如2G/3G/4G/5G)进行数据传输。
3. 数据传输流程
物联网终端数据传输流程如下:
- 数据采集:物联网终端通过传感器或其他方式采集环境数据。
- 数据预处理:对采集到的数据进行初步处理,如过滤、压缩等。
- 数据传输:将预处理后的数据通过相应的传输方式发送到目的地。
- 数据接收:目的地终端接收数据并进行存储或处理。
- 数据处理:对接收到的数据进行进一步处理,如分析、挖掘等。
终端数据传输的挑战
1. 安全性问题
物联网终端数据传输面临着安全风险,如数据泄露、篡改、恶意攻击等。为确保数据安全,需要采取以下措施:
- 加密技术:采用对称加密、非对称加密等加密技术,保障数据传输过程中的安全性。
- 身份认证:实现终端设备与云端之间的身份认证,防止未授权访问。
- 访问控制:对终端数据进行权限控制,确保数据仅被授权用户访问。
2. 网络稳定性问题
物联网终端数据传输需要保证网络的稳定性。在网络环境不佳的情况下,数据传输可能会出现中断、延迟等问题。为解决这一问题,可以采取以下措施:
- 冗余设计:在网络结构设计中采用冗余设计,提高网络的可靠性。
- 动态路由:根据网络状况动态调整路由,优化数据传输路径。
- 流量控制:实现流量控制,避免网络拥塞。
3. 数据量巨大问题
物联网终端产生的数据量巨大,对数据处理和分析能力提出了挑战。为应对这一挑战,可以采取以下措施:
- 数据压缩:采用数据压缩技术,降低数据传输的带宽需求。
- 数据挖掘:利用数据挖掘技术,从海量数据中提取有价值的信息。
- 云计算:利用云计算技术,实现数据的分布式存储和处理。
总结
物联网终端数据传输是实现物联网应用的关键环节。本文从终端数据传输的基本原理、挑战及应对措施等方面进行了详细阐述。随着物联网技术的不断发展,终端数据传输将面临更多新的挑战和机遇。了解这些奥秘与挑战,有助于我们更好地推动物联网技术的发展。
